Concrete Surface Retarders Market Forecast to Reach USD 154.2 Million by 2035 as Construction Industry Drives Global Growth
The global Concrete Surface Retarders Market is set for steady expansion, with its value projected to increase from USD 90.3 million in 2025 to USD 154.2 million by 2035, representing a CAGR of 5.5%. This translates into an absolute dollar opportunity of USD 63.9 million over the forecast period, underscoring strong demand from both established players and new entrants eager to shape the future of concrete finishing technologies.
Market Growth Driven by Construction Activity
The adoption of concrete surface retarders is being accelerated by rising infrastructure projects, commercial developments, and residential construction worldwide. From highways and bridges to decorative walkways and modern housing projects, surface retarders are increasingly relied upon to create textured finishes, improve overlay adhesion, and enhance concrete aesthetics.

While growth reflects broad global construction trends, peaks and troughs in demand reveal how closely this market aligns with investment cycles. Major infrastructure expansions and urbanization drive peak demand, while slowdowns during economic downturns or delays in public funding represent temporary troughs. Despite these cycles, the overall trajectory remains firmly upward.
Rising Demand for Sustainable and Advanced Formulations
A defining trend shaping the industry is innovation in chemical formulations. Modern surface retarders are engineered to deliver uniform performance, environmental compliance, and improved durability. Water-based solutions dominate, accounting for over 63% of the market in 2025, largely due to their eco-friendly nature and compatibility with green building certifications.
In addition, organic agent-based retarders are gaining traction for their superior control over cement hydration, ensuring consistent surface quality even in varying climatic conditions. These developments make surface retarders indispensable for both functional and decorative concrete applications.
Technological Innovations Reshaping the Industry
Innovation is at the heart of the concrete surface retarders market. Manufacturers are introducing polymer-modified formulations, improved curing control, and eco-friendly options to meet evolving industry standards. Modern retarders can now extend surface exposure time by 15–20% without compromising strength, offering contractors greater flexibility.
These advancements are enabling smoother application, reducing labor costs, and improving surface aesthetics and durability. Notably, regional preferences differ—Asia Pacific emphasizes cost-efficient mass construction solutions, North America focuses on high-precision formulations, and Europe prioritizes eco-friendly, low-VOC products.
Challenges and Opportunities Ahead
Despite its strong outlook, the market faces challenges. High costs of polymer-based formulations, coupled with the need for skilled application, remain barriers for widespread adoption. Incorrect application can lead to uneven finishes and higher post-treatment costs, deterring some contractors.
However, these challenges are opening doors for innovation. Manufacturers are investing in ready-to-use solutions, training programs, and simplified application methods to support contractors and ensure performance consistency.
Regional Growth Outlook
The market’s performance varies significantly by region:
- Asia Pacific (40% share): The fastest-growing region, fueled by large-scale urbanization in China and India. China alone is forecasted to grow at a CAGR of 7.4%, while India follows closely at 6.9%.
- North America (28% share): Driven by high-rise construction, precast applications, and infrastructure upgrades in the USA.
- Europe (25% share): Growth led by Germany, France, and the UK, with an emphasis on sustainable construction and advanced formulations.
- Latin America and MEA: Gradual adoption supported by infrastructure and urban housing projects.
These dynamics show a balance between volume-driven growth in emerging economies and quality-driven innovations in mature markets.
Competitive Landscape: Leaders and Innovators
The competitive environment is defined by both established global leaders and ambitious new entrants striving to gain market share.
- Sika is recognized for its surface retarders offering uniform exposure of aggregates.
- BASF delivers advanced admixtures designed for consistent workability.
- Arkema promotes precision liquid and paste formulations.
- Cemex integrates retarders into large-scale construction solutions.
- Fosroc International and Chryso emphasize performance for both on-site and precast applications.
- Mapei, Euclid Chemical Company, and W. R. Grace bring innovations tailored for architectural finishes and decorative concrete.
Meanwhile, new manufacturers are entering the market by focusing on customized solutions, low-VOC formulations, and regional partnerships. Their agility allows them to quickly respond to changing construction demands, especially in fast-developing economies.
